According to Vietnam’s Ministry of Health, approximately 15,000 children are born each year with congenital heart defects. Around half of them require medical intervention at specialized cardiovascular hospitals. Without timely diagnosis and treatment, up to 85% of children with complex heart conditions may not survive to their 18th birthday. These conditions pose serious risks to a child’s physical development and overall chance of survival.
